Amazon GuardDuty logo Amazon GuardDuty

Amazon GuardDuty offers continuous monitoring of your AWS accounts and workloads to protect against malicious or unauthorized activities.

Amazon Cognito logo Amazon Cognito

Amazon Cognito lets you add user sign-up, sign-in, and access control to your web and mobile apps quickly and easily. It scales to millions of users and supports sign-in with social identity providers and enterprise identity providers via SAML 2.0.

Auth0 Vs cognito
Auth0 is far, far easier to implement. But… it is way more expensive. We started on Auth0 and then switched to Cognito. Cognito has cost us a lot of development time. On the other hand all of our data is collected in a single place, AWS, making it easier to analyze (Cloudwatch alerts).

  • Solo SaaS - How I Built a Serverless Workout App By Myself
    The app uses Amazon Cognito to authenticate users via Google. This was probably the hardest part of the entire project - setting up and configuring the resources necessary to get a Cognito user pool wired up to Google. I kept the Cognito resources in a SAM template separate from the user interface to allow me to iterate on the back-end and UI separately. - Source: dev.to / 10 months ago
